Small tree or shrub. Leaves opposite-decussate, shortly petiolate, entire, with a gland on midrib just below apex on the underside of the lamina. Inflorescence a large, terminal, compound cyme. Flowers 5- or 6-merous. Calyx tube campanulate; lobes alternating with short appendages. Petals as many as calyx lobes and alternating with them, arising near the top of calyx tube, not clawed, Fruit a capsule, membranous, dehiscing irregularly. Seeds flat, margin winged. Worldwide: One species only in southern Africa. Zimbabwe: 1 cultivated taxon. |
